-#ifndef CGEN_CPU_H
-#define CGEN_CPU_H
-
-/* Type of function that is ultimately called by sim_resume. */
-typedef void (ENGINE_FN) (SIM_CPU *);
-
-/* Type of function to do disassembly. */
-typedef void (CGEN_DISASSEMBLER) (SIM_CPU *, const CGEN_INSN *,
- const ARGBUF *, IADDR pc_, char *buf_);
-
-/* Additional non-machine generated per-cpu data to go in SIM_CPU.
- The member's name must be `cgen_cpu'. */
-
-typedef struct {
- /* Non-zero while cpu simulation is running. */
- int running_p;
-#define CPU_RUNNING_P(cpu) ((cpu)->cgen_cpu.running_p)
-
- /* Instruction count. This is maintained even in fast mode to keep track
- of simulator speed. */
- unsigned long insn_count;
-#define CPU_INSN_COUNT(cpu) ((cpu)->cgen_cpu.insn_count)
-
- /* sim_resume handlers */
- ENGINE_FN *fast_engine_fn;
-#define CPU_FAST_ENGINE_FN(cpu) ((cpu)->cgen_cpu.fast_engine_fn)
- ENGINE_FN *full_engine_fn;
-#define CPU_FULL_ENGINE_FN(cpu) ((cpu)->cgen_cpu.full_engine_fn)
-
- /* Maximum number of instructions per time slice.
- When single stepping this is 1. If using the pbb model, this can be
- more than 1. 0 means "as long as you want". */
- unsigned int max_slice_insns;
-#define CPU_MAX_SLICE_INSNS(cpu) ((cpu)->cgen_cpu.max_slice_insns)
-
- /* Simulator's execution cache.
- Allocate space for this even if not used as some simulators may have
- one machine variant that uses the scache and another that doesn't and
- we don't want members in this struct to move about. */
- CPU_SCACHE scache;
-
- /* Instruction descriptor table. */
- IDESC *idesc;
-#define CPU_IDESC(cpu) ((cpu)->cgen_cpu.idesc)
-
- /* Whether the read,write,semantic entries (function pointers or computed
- goto labels) have been initialized or not. */
- int idesc_read_init_p;
-#define CPU_IDESC_READ_INIT_P(cpu) ((cpu)->cgen_cpu.idesc_read_init_p)
- int idesc_write_init_p;
-#define CPU_IDESC_WRITE_INIT_P(cpu) ((cpu)->cgen_cpu.idesc_write_init_p)
- int idesc_sem_init_p;
-#define CPU_IDESC_SEM_INIT_P(cpu) ((cpu)->cgen_cpu.idesc_sem_init_p)
-
- /* Cpu descriptor table.
- This is a CGEN created entity that contains the description file
- turned into C code and tables for our use. */
- CGEN_CPU_DESC cpu_desc;
-#define CPU_CPU_DESC(cpu) ((cpu)->cgen_cpu.cpu_desc)
-
- /* Function to fetch the insn data entry in the IDESC. */
- const CGEN_INSN * (*get_idata) (SIM_CPU *, int);
-#define CPU_GET_IDATA(cpu) ((cpu)->cgen_cpu.get_idata)
-
- /* Floating point support. */
- CGEN_FPU fpu;
-#define CGEN_CPU_FPU(cpu) (& (cpu)->cgen_cpu.fpu)
-
- /* Disassembler. */
- CGEN_DISASSEMBLER *disassembler;
-#define CPU_DISASSEMBLER(cpu) ((cpu)->cgen_cpu.disassembler)
-
- /* Queued writes for parallel write-after support. */
- CGEN_WRITE_QUEUE write_queue;
-#define CPU_WRITE_QUEUE(cpu) (& (cpu)->cgen_cpu.write_queue)
-
- /* Allow slop in size calcs for case where multiple cpu types are supported
- and space for the specified cpu is malloc'd at run time. */
- double slop;
-} CGEN_CPU;
-
-/* Shorthand macro for fetching registers.
- CPU_CGEN_HW is defined in cpu.h. */
-#define CPU(x) (CPU_CGEN_HW (current_cpu)->x)
-
-#endif /* CGEN_CPU_H */
